What does a Home Based Ski Design Engineer do?

A Home Based Ski Design Engineer is responsible for designing and developing new ski products from a remote location, often from their own home office or workshop. They use computer-aided design (CAD) software to create ski prototypes, test materials, and optimize the performance of skis for different snow conditions and user preferences. Their work also involves collaborating virtually with manufacturers, product managers, and marketing teams to bring innovative ski designs to market. This role requires a strong background in engineering, materials science, and a passion for winter sports.

What are some common challenges faced by home-based ski design engineers, and how can they be effectively managed?

Home-based ski design engineers often face challenges such as limited access to prototyping facilities and the need for effective remote collaboration with manufacturing teams. Managing these challenges typically involves leveraging advanced digital design tools, participating in virtual meetings, and coordinating closely with test engineers and materials suppliers. Building a strong communication routine and utilizing cloud-based platforms for sharing designs can help maintain workflow efficiency. Staying proactive about seeking feedback and regularly reviewing industry trends are also helpful for continuous improvement.

Position Overview
System One LLC is seeking an experienced Substation Electrical Engineer to support the design and delivery of high-voltage and extra-high-voltage substations and transmission systems. This role is ideal for mid- to senior-level engineers with strong technical expertise in power delivery who are looking to take on greater responsibility in design execution, coordination, and client support.
The position offers the opportunity to work on complex substation and grid modernization projects within a collaborative engineering environment that supports professional growth and technical leadership.
Work Arrangement
  • Hybrid schedule strongly preferred, with an expectation of 3 days per week in the office and 2 days remote
  • Remote consideration may be available for highly qualified candidates depending on experience and project needs
  • Relocation assistance may be available, based on candidate location

Key Responsibilities
In this role, you will:
  • Perform and support engineering design for high-voltage and extra-high-voltage substations and transmission systems
  • Lead or support power transmission design efforts, including development of specifications for major electrical equipment and associated installation services
  • Prepare, review, and approve engineering calculations, technical documents, and design packages
  • Coordinate closely with designers, engineers, and cross-discipline teams to ensure high-quality, constructible designs
  • Participate in and lead design reviews with internal stakeholders, clients, utilities, and vendors
  • Support field verification, construction coordination, and site walkdowns as required
  • Apply applicable codes, standards, and client requirements to engineering designs
  • Provide technical guidance and informal mentorship to junior engineers where appropriate

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or of Science in Electrical Engineering (BSEE) or higher
  • Strong academic and practical background in electrical power systems and AC power system analysis
  • Demonstrated experience applying electrical engineering principles to substation and transmission system design
  • Working knowledge of engineering design tools, standards, and documentation practices
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office and standard engineering workflows
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ills
  • Authorization to work in the United States (no sponsorship available)

Preferred / Valued Qualifications
  • 5-15+ years of relevant experience in substation and/or transmission engineering
  • Engineer in Training (EIT) or Professional Engineer (PE) licensure preferred
  • Degree from an ABET-accredited engineering program
  • Experience working with utilities, consulting engineering firms, or EPC organizations
  • Prior involvement in design reviews, client coordination, and construction support
  • Experience mentoring junior engineers or providing technical leadership
